Curtis is the third studio album by the American rapper 50 Cent , which he named after his first name. It was released on September 11, 2007 on the Shady Records and Aftermath Entertainment labels .
Production and samples
The album was produced by many different producers. This is how Dr. Dre contributed the beats to Come & Go and Fire , while Peep Show was produced by Eminem . The beat to I'll Still Kill was created by DJ Khalil and the songs Fully Loaded Clip and Curtis 187 were produced by Havoc . Jake One produced the tracks Movin 'on Up and All of Me , while Apex was responsible for the background music for I Get Money . The duos Adam Deitch and Eric Krasno or Detroit Red and Don Cannon produced the songs My Gun Go Off and Man Down and Timbaland produced the song Ayo Technology in collaboration with Danja . Ty Fyffe worked with Dr. Dre am Beat to Straight to the Bank and Tha Bizness produced Follow My Lead . It was also Amusement Park produced by Dangerous LLC and K-Lassik beats for the production of Touch the Sky responsible.
In the intro dialogue from the film Shooters used in 2002. Furthermore, four tracks on the album contain samples of songs by other artists. So contains Man Down elements from Scooby Doo Theme and I Get Money samples the song Top Billin ' by Audio Two. Come & Go includes a sample of the track Just Be Good to Me , while Movin 'on Up samples the track Give Me Just Another Day .
Cover design
The album cover shows a black and white photo of 50 Cent, who claps his hands over his head and looks at the viewer. The title curtis is in the middle at the bottom of the picture.
Guest Posts
Other artists are also represented on seven songs on the album. The rapper and singer Akon can be heard on I'll Still Kill and the R&B singer Robin Thicke appears on Follow My Lead . On Ayo Technology , 50 Cent is supported by Justin Timberlake and Timbaland , while G-Unit member Tony Yayo raps a verse on Touch the Sky . The song Peep Show is a collaboration with 50 Cents explorer and label boss Eminem and the R&B singer Mary J. Blige is represented on All of Me . In addition, the ex-G-Unit rapper Young Buck and the singer Nicole Scherzinger can be heard on Fire .

Chart successes and singles
Curtis rose to number 2 in the German charts in the 39th calendar week of 2007 and occupied position 11 in the following weeks; 11 and 23. Overall, the album stayed in the top 100 for ten weeks. In the US, the album also climbed to number 2 and stayed in the charts for 27 weeks.
The songs Straight to the Bank (DE # 33, 9 weeks), Amusement Park , I Get Money , Ayo Technology (DE # 3, 20 weeks) and I'll Still Kill were released as singles .
Sales figures and award
The worldwide sales of Curtis amount to more than 3.4 million copies, so that the album could not quite build on the great commercial successes of the two predecessors. Curtis received a gold record in Germany for over 100,000 units sold .

Curtis received mostly average ratings from critics. The side Metacritic calculated from 22 reviews of English-language media is a section of 58%.
Alexander Engelen from laut.de rated the album with two out of a possible five points. 50 Cent copied himself to Curtis "and forgets to shift up a few gears." So no song reaches "the intensity of Get Rich or Die Tryin ' or the self-assured hit feeling of The Massacre ." The rapper has "not only with its flow significantly reduced. It seems he's just run out of ideas. Little or nothing can be heard from his patented knack for catchy hooks. "
